CC -!- FUNCTION: Sigma factors are initiation factors that promote the
CC attachment of RNA polymerase to specific initiation sites and are then
CC released. This sigma factor is the primary sigma factor during
CC exponential growth. {ECO:0000256|HAMAP-Rule:MF_00963}.
CC -!- SUBUNIT: Interacts transiently with the RNA polymerase catalytic core.
CC {ECO:0000256|HAMAP-Rule:MF_00963}.
CC -!- SUBCELLULAR LOCATION: Cytoplasm {ECO:0000256|HAMAP-Rule:MF_00963}.
CC -!- SIMILARITY: Belongs to the sigma-70 factor family. RpoD/SigA subfamily.
CC {ECO:0000256|HAMAP-Rule:MF_00963}.
